A variety of genres of literature built their debut in the course of the Edo period in Japan, assisted by a soaring literacy fee among the rising population of townspeople, and also the event of lending libraries. Ihara Saikaku (1642–1693) could be reported to possess presented delivery to the modern consciousness in the novel in Japan, mixing vernacular dialogue into his humorous and novel cautionary tales with the satisfaction quarters, the so-referred to as Ukiyozōshi ("floating environment") genre.

Length: The novel is now the longest genre of narrative prose fiction, followed by the novella. Even so, during the seventeenth century, critics observed the romance as of epic duration and also the novel as its quick rival. A exact definition with the dissimilarities in duration between these kind of fiction, is, even so, not possible.

The idea of the "rise of the novel" while in the 18th century is very connected to Ian Watt's influential examine The Increase in the Novel (1957).[sixty one] In Watt's conception, a rise in fictional realism over the 18th century arrived to tell apart the novel from before prose narratives.[62]
